Back
Brandbassador

Brandbassador

16 Employee Ratings
16 Ratings
94% Verified
3.5
Unclaimed Profile
Rate this Company
RepVue Score0
RepVue Score

0

Brandbassador
Brandbassador
16 Employee Ratings
94% Verified
3.5
Unclaimed Profile
80.46
RepVue Score

Brandbassador Employee Reviews

Brandbassador
Reviews at Brandbassador
Talent Leaders: Is this your company?

Claim your free profile to read and respond to your reviews!

Claim Your Free Profile